Delegate Assembly Nominations Due April 23

Nominations are now open to serve as delegates to the Biennial NAPE/AFSCME Local 61 Delegate Assembly. The Delegate Assembly is the highest decision making body of the union, and meets in person every other year. The elected delegates are responsible for setting policy goals, adopting resolutions, adopting changes to the bylaws, setting dues, and electing the five officers of the union. Delegates also receive training on topics of union interest leaving them motivated to continue to grow our union and fight for workers rights. 

The Delegate Assembly will be held August 13-15, 2021 in Lincoln at the Courtyard Marriott Downtown/Haymarket. Delegates will have their travel to/from Lincoln reimbursed, hotel costs, and food provided by NAPE. This is a great leadership opportunity for NAPE members. 

Members may nominate themselves or another eligible member by clicking here or by returning the paper nomination form by mail or by hand delivery. Nominations must be received prior to Noon central time on April 23, 2021. Officers and members of the Board of Directors are automatic delegates and need not be nominated. The election will take place by mail-in ballot. Ballots will be sent to all members in good standing on April 26, 2021, and must be received in the NAPE/AFSCME office no later than Noon on May 20, 2021.
